      @eszterkun9638 Před 8 měsíci +371

      They would get dunked with the sheep once a year. They were outside working dogs, and a healthy corded coat is selfcleaning except for large burrs that would be hand picked out by the shepherd. Grew up with a puli right across from us, they are incredibly inteligent, and he never went indoors, not even in the coldest winter - he had a job protecting the house and herding us kids after school 😂 - he was a happy and helathy dog living to 15 yrs. Forgot to mention he loved "sandbathing" so I think that is partly what helped keep his coat healthy. When we would go down to the sandy riverside , he enjoyed rolling around in it, the a big shake getting it all over us😊

      @MrsFitzus Před 8 měsíci +43

      Puli's need that, too. With a Puli/poodle/komondor coats, you have to grab the cords, and pull each one apart down to the skin as they grow out. You have to twist them and separate them into 1" sections as they grow in, their hair does "naturally cord" but you have to set the size and spacing as it grows or else you'll end up with monster sized ones that pull and bruise the dogs skin, or tiny ones that rip out easily and then the dog has nasty bald spots and broken ends. She showed the maintenance of them here, but setting them as they first grow in is a big job that takes MONTHS

    • @littlebear274
      @littlebear274 Před 8 měsíci +3

      @@ferretyluv Different standards. It doesn't matter so much if a working dog that only lives outside gets dirty, but a dog kept as a pet is kept inside and expected to be clean and smell at least not too bad. These coats are difficult to *wash*, but they're better for a dog that lives outside than some of the more delicate double coats that will mat in an uncontrolled way without regular brushing.
